New Recruitment in Civil Service only with Approval by the Council of Ministers? 

September 1, 2016
Share
SHARE

vijeceAt the session held yesterday, the Council of Ministers of BiH adopted the Report by the Ministry of Finance and Treasury on the execution of the Budget of institutions of BiH and international liabilities of BiH for the period January – June 2016, stated the Council of Ministers.

Total generated revenues and incentives for financing of institutions in the first half of 2016 amounted to 519.651.207 BAM or 55 percent in comparison with the planned revenues in the Budget for this year.

In the same period, total expenditures from the Budget of institutions of BiH amounted to 412.853.287 BAM or 43 percent of the adopted Budget for this year.

In accordance with the Letter of Intent for implementation of a stand-by arrangement with the IMF from 2012, institutions of BiH continued generating savings on income and material costs in 2016.

In addition, the Law on Budget of Institutions of BiH and International Liabilities of BiH for 2016 froze the recruitment in institutions of BIH until the total number of employees in accordance with the Law on Budget for 2015 and dynamics of employment for 2016. Only in extraordinary cases (for newly established institutions and the like) new recruitment can be approved by the Council of Ministers of BiH.

When it comes to foreign debt, in the period from January 1 until June 30 this year, all die liabilities on this basis have been serviced regularly, in the total amount of 332.310.885,38 BAM, it was stated.
